The Books of Nature and Scripture

The Books of Nature and Scripture PDF Author: J.E. Force
Publisher: Springer Science & Business Media
ISBN: 9401732493
Category : Social Science
Languages : en
Pages : 243

Book Description
Dick Popkin and James Force have attended a number of recent conferences where it was apparent that much new and important research was being done in the fields of interpreting Newton's and Spinoza's contributions as biblical scholars and of the relationship between their biblical scholarship and other aspects of their particular philosophies. This collection represents the best current research in this area. It stands alone as the only work to bring together the best current work on these topics. Its primary audience is specialised scholars of the thought of Newton and Spinoza as well as historians of the philosophical ideas of the late seventeenth and early eighteenth centuries.

Investigating Dickens' Style

Investigating Dickens' Style PDF Author: M. Hori
Publisher: Springer
ISBN: 0230000762
Category : Language Arts & Disciplines
Languages : en
Pages : 263

Book Description
This new, corpus-driven approach to the study of language and style of literary texts makes use of the Dickens' 4.6 million-word corpus for a detailed examination of patterns of lexical collocations. It offers new insights into Dickens' linguistic innovation, together with a nuanced understanding of his use of language to achieve stylistic ends. At the centre of the study is a close analysis of the two narratives in Bleak House , read as a focal point for consideration of Dickens' stylistic development through his whole writing life.
